Discussion on Alen Simonyan's Resignation in the Ruling Party
According to ArmLur, the question of the resignation of National Assembly Speaker Alen Simonyan is currently being intensely discussed within the ruling authorities. "Our sources indicate that there is a consensus in parliament regarding this matter, as per our sources in the ruling party - Alen Simonyan's sister-in-law's actions are being considered political treachery. Armenian Prime Minister Nikol Pashinyan has also maintained the same stance. The patience of the party members has long been exhausted, and everyone is gritting their teeth, waiting for him to leave the parliament. The fact is, the relationship between Alen Simonyan and the ruling party team has been very strained for a long time, and one could say that his departure would be met with applause by everyone," the website reported.
The media outlet also contacted Alen Simonyan's spokesperson, Nelly Ghulyan, to clarify the authenticity of the resignation issue: "All claims are ridiculous and do not correspond to reality."
It should be noted that two days ago, seven individuals were arrested at the Ministry of Economy, including Ani Isperyan, who had been relieved of her duties as Deputy Minister of Economy just one day prior. Ani Gevorgyan, Alen Simonyan's brother's wife, was also arrested. Following the arrests at the Ministry of Economy, several employees from one of the most prominent IT organizations, 'Synergy,' were also detained. It later emerged that Ashot Hovhannisyan and Ani Gevorgyan were arrested. Former Deputy Minister of Economy Ani Isperyan has been placed under house arrest for two months.
